Toilet Repair and Replacement
A running toilet wastes between 25 and 50 gallons of water per day, depending on the severity of the leak. The culprit is usually a worn flapper, a faulty fill valve, or a float set at the wrong level. Each of those parts is inexpensive on its own, but diagnosing the right one without experience means a lot of trial and error while the meter keeps running.
Toilets also crack, rock on loose flanges, clog repeatedly from partial blockages in the trap or drain line, and develop slow leaks at the base that seep under tile and rot the subfloor below. A toilet that rocks even slightly probably has a compromised wax ring seal. Water escapes at the base with every flush and works into the floor structure. A licensed plumber in Atlanta, GA can reseat the toilet, replace the wax ring, and inspect the flange.
When a toilet needs full replacement rather than repair, the options have expanded dramatically. Low-flow models reduce water consumption to 1.28 gallons per flush. Shower and Bathtub Plumbing Repair
A shower that takes five minutes to warm up is a symptom of a failing mixing valve, a water heater set too far from the bathroom, or sediment buildup in the supply lines. Identifying the cause determines the fix, and guessing wrong wastes time and money on parts that don't solve the problem.
Shower and bathtub repairs cover a wide range of issues. Pressure-balancing valves wear out and cause temperature swings. Diverter valves fail and split water flow between the tub spout and showerhead instead of directing it fully to one or the other. Grout and caulk failures around the surround allow water to migrate behind the tile, where it saturates the backer board and promotes mold growth inside the wall. Repairing the surface without doing anything about the water intrusion means the damage will persist after the job is done.
Drain issues in showers and tubs range from simple hair clogs near the drain cover to soap scum accumulation deeper in the line. A drain that clears slowly after snaking and clogs again within a few weeks usually has a buildup issue further down the pipe that requires hydro jetting to fully clear. Drain Cleaning and Clog Removal
Bathroom drains collect hair, soap residue, toothpaste, and mineral deposits from hard water. The materials stick to pipe walls, accumulate in layers, and restrict the drain's diameter until water backs up in the sink or tub. Store-bought chemical drain cleaners partially dissolve organic material but leave residue and can damage pipes.
A professional plumbing service clears drains using methods matched to the type and location of the clog. Sink clogs near the P-trap respond to hand-snaking or to removal and cleaning of the trap assembly. Deeper clogs in the branch lines require a power auger. Recurring clogs that return within weeks of clearing indicate a buildup in the main drain line rather than the fixture branch. Those require camera inspection to locate and hydro jetting to clear.
Slow drains in multiple bathroom fixtures at the same time point to a problem in the shared drain stack or the main sewer line. In this situation, snaking one fixture won't resolve a blockage further downstream. Pipe Leak Detection and Repair
Bathroom pipe leaks hide well. Supply lines run inside walls, drain pipes slope through floor cavities, and shut-off valves corrode at the back of cabinets where nobody looks. A slow leak at a compression fitting or a pinhole in a copper supply line can discharge water into wall cavities for weeks before a water stain appears on the ceiling below or a cabinet base starts to swell.

Drywall saturated for more than 48 hours supports mold growth that spreads through wall cavities independently of the original leak location. When visible damage appears, the scope of plumbing repair has grown well past the original breach.
Licensed plumbers locate hidden leaks using moisture meters, thermal imaging cameras, and pressure testing on isolated pipe sections. These methods pinpoint the source without opening every wall in the bathroom. Once the leak is located, the repair targets that specific section of pipe.
